> DANDELION
> Properties and Uses:
> Aperient [a mild stimulant for the bowels, a gentle purgative],
> cholagogue [increases the flow of bile into the intestines],
> diuretic [increases the secretion and expulsion of urine],
> stomachic [strengthens, stimulates or tones the stomach],
> tonic [strenghens or invigorates organs or the entire organism].
